MUSCAT — Authorities in Oman have arrested two citizens after their vehicle was swept away while attempting to cross a flooded wadi in the Wilayat of Bidiyah, the Royal Oman Police said.
Police said the individuals were detained by the North Al Sharqiyah Governorate Police Command after they attempted to drive through a wadi despite dangerous conditions, putting their lives and those involved in the rescue at risk. The vehicle was carried by strong water currents during the incident.
Authorities confirmed that the two have been referred to judicial authorities to complete legal procedures against them.
